No ZR action today. She stayed in the garage. Drove the TT to work and had a bit of a rattle at low RPM in first. Drove her right onto the ramps when I got home. Found the heat shield on the starter was banging on the exhaust... Why you ask? Because the starter was so loose I am surprised it worked! Also found a vacuum line off that was causing a major boost leak(I have known for a couple of weeks there was a leak somewhere). I forgot what the car was supposed to feel like!!! Lag is gone.
